Subject: Capacity Call on the Greyfen Plant

Hi all — quick heads-up for the sales leads before the exec sync. We've decided to add a second shift at the Greyfen plant rather than build out the Loxmoor site for now. That buys us roughly 30% more throughput by spring without the capex headache. Short version: you can quote shorter lead times on the Kestrel line starting Q2, but don't promise anything before then. The thinking behind this call is summarised below.

management briefing: Headcount on the Belix team goes from 60 to 93 by the end of November. Gross margin on Belix came in at 23 percent against a plan of 47 percent.

## Landlord Site Audit — Night Shift Notes

Greystoke Properties, the landlord for Alder House, is conducting a site audit this Thursday and Friday. Their assessors may arrive as late as 23:00 and will carry green visitor lanyards. Night shift should log their entry in the visitor book and escort them to plant rooms only — office floors are out of scope. The loading dock shutter must stay locked throughout. If an assessor needs the plant room corridor, use the access code below.

staff pass of taduf-yahig = bdg-BPNIR-70343

Handover — Petrel canary gating

Nothing open. Canary promotion for the Petrel API is fully automated: gates check error rate, p95 latency, and saturation over a 20-minute window. Manual promotion is disabled; if a gate flaps, hold rather than override. Rollbacks are one-click from the deploy console. The current gating configuration is as follows.

service settings:
[fenael]
port = 9300
region = outer-1
host = fenael.zemvarcorp.internal
timeout_ms = 1500
retries = 3

## Runbook: CSV Import Wizard (Brindlehook)

New folks: when an import stalls at the mapping step, it's almost always a header-encoding mismatch. Re-save the file as UTF-8 and retry before escalating. Failed rows land in the quarantine bucket with reasons attached — don't delete those, ops reviews them weekly. Every stalled import logs the trace token shown below.

trace token, fawep-yafof: htk4_8486